Taylor Swift is once again proving her talents as a singer-songwriter and her ability to challenge herself with new sounds with her latest single, “Sweeter Than Fiction.”
According to the Huffington Post, the Red singer penned the song for the film One Chance. The movie tells the story of Paul Potts, an opera singer who found fame on the television show Britain’s Got Talent.
Entertainment Weekly reports that Swift’s tune is 80’s inspired and proves that Swift is not just a superstar, but a fan as well. The blonde beauty wrote the song from the perspective of an adoring fan who supported a performer and believed in their talent from the very beginning of their career.
The lyrics include, “There you’ll stand ten feet tall, and I will say, ‘I knew it all along. ’ I’ll be one of the many saying, ‘You made us proud.’”
The “I Knew You Were Trouble” singer wrote the song with fun. guitarist Jack Antonoff. He tweeted about the song saying, “sweeter than fiction is here! very inspired by @taylorswift13 & LOVE working with her. hear the john hughes in it?”

Haley Williams, front woman of the band Paramore, joined in on the excitement writing, “@jackantonoff @taylorswift13 I totaly hear it and it’s so rad!!”
Taylor teased Swifties about the release on Twitter when she wrote, “Something I’m really excited about is happening very soon! Maybe even as soon as tonight... @onechancemovie.”

The bubblegum track is super sweet and just as addictive! “Sweeter Than Fiction” debuted on iTunes Sunday October 21 at midnight.
